IMP-00019: row rejected due to ORACLE error 12899
IMP-00003: ORACLE error 12899 encountered
ORA-12899: value too large for column "CRM"."BK_ECS_ORDER_INFO_00413"."POSTSCRIPT" (actual: 895, maximum: 765)導(dǎo)入日志報(bào)
IMP-00019: 由于 ORACLE 錯(cuò)誤 12899 而拒絕行
IMP-00003: 遇到 ORACLE 錯(cuò)誤 12899
ORA-12899: 列 "JACKEYJ"."JK_REGISTER"."OPNAME" 的值太大 (實(shí)際值: 21, 最大值: 20)
出現(xiàn)這種問(wèn)題時(shí)因?yàn)樯a(chǎn)庫(kù)的字符集和本機(jī)測(cè)試庫(kù)的字符集不一樣。
到生產(chǎn)庫(kù)上用
select userenv('language') from dual;
查看到是ZHS16GBK,而本機(jī)庫(kù)是utf-8用一下命令修改本機(jī)庫(kù)字符集
SQL>SHUTDOWN IMMEDIATE
SQL>STARTUP MOUNT
SQL>ALTER SYSTEM ENABLE RESTRICTED SESSION;
SQL>ALTER SYSTEM SET JOB_QUEUE_PROCESSES=0;
SQL>ALTER SYSTEM SET AQ_TM_PROCESSES=0;
SQL>ALTER DATABASE OPEN
SQL>ALTER DATABASE CHARACTER SET INTERNAL_USE ZHS16GBK;
SQL>SHUTDOWN IMMEDIATE
SQL>STARTUP
設(shè)置后導(dǎo)入成功!
還有注意一點(diǎn)就是建表空間和用戶(hù)時(shí)要和生產(chǎn)庫(kù)的表空間名稱(chēng)、數(shù)據(jù)文件名稱(chēng)、用戶(hù)名、密碼都要一致;
接下來(lái)就是Tomcat了 我用的時(shí)免安裝版的結(jié)果啟動(dòng)Tomcat一打開(kāi)就關(guān)閉,這是因?yàn)闆](méi)有配環(huán)境變量。配置如下:
右鍵我的電腦-屬性-高級(jí)-環(huán)境變量-系統(tǒng)變量下新建變量名JAVA_HOME 變量值D:\Program Files\Java\jdk1.5.0_06(路徑時(shí)你安裝JDK的路徑)點(diǎn)擊確定后Tomcat就能啟動(dòng)。